Soul is designed for Sr. High and College age/ young adults while CY is designed for Jr. High. But both use Mark’s Gospel to look at who Jesus is, why he came and what it means to follow him. Soul is designed to work with the Soul DVD which features superb production values and a carefully crafted script to present the gospel in an accessible and relevant way.
